Rizz is a colloquial noun, used when describing possession of charisma. As a verb, rizz can be used to describe using charisma to attract someone, as to "rizz up" a person. It is believed that the middle syllable of the word charisma was shortened to create the word rizz.Who started saying rizz?
“Rizz,” short for “charisma,” comes from Black culture, as most American neologisms do. In this case, the word “rizz” was popularized by streamer Kai Cenat. (Cenat, incidentally, is old-person-famous for inciting a riot by offering free video game consoles to his followers in New York's Union Square.)Are they adding rizz to the dictionary?
“Rizz”—a shortened version of “charisma”—is Oxford's Word of the Year for 2023, the dictionary publisher unveiled this week.Titans of Tomorrow: The Truth About Smart Money Concepts | WOR Podcast EP.102

A rizz god is someone with an overwhelming amount of game (or rizz): they can attract anyone they want just by saying the right things and giving the right vibe. The word "rizz" was coined by Twitch streamer Kai Cenat; it's short for "charisma."What does simp stand for?
Simp is an internet slang term describing someone who shows excessive sympathy and attention toward another person, typically someone who does not reciprocate the same feelings, in pursuit of affection or a sexual relationship.What was 2023 word of the year?

"No cap" means "no lie" or "for real", according to Dictionary.com. "Cap" is another word for lie, so "no cap" emphasizes when someone is being truthful. If someone is "capping," they are lying. The phrase is rooted in African American Vernacular English (AAVE), or Black speech separate from standard English.How do I rizz girls?

Users who hang onto the original context of yeet often do so because they identify with the term's Black creators and its origins in AAE. However, the indexical bleaching of words like yeet allows such vocabulary to be incorporated into the mainstream seamlessly without recognition to the Black community.What does YEET mean from a girl?
